Singapore has a tropical climate. It stays hot and humid all year. Rain showers can happen at any time. However, some months bring cooler weather and festive vibes, ideal for family fun. Here is a simple breakdown:
Average Temperatures: Most days are warm with readings near 27-31°C.
Rainfall: Occasional showers occur. Rain is common but usually brief.
The best months to visit Singapore with family are November to March. During these months, the weather is cooler and there is a festive feel in the air. In contrast, August to October bring higher rainfall and humidity, which can make outdoor adventures a bit more challenging. The travel seasons include peak, shoulder, and off-seasons. Families planning their vacation can adjust their schedules based on these patterns to balance fun and comfort.
Singapore offers activities that fit every season. Depending on the time of year, families can choose outdoor adventures or indoor attractions that keep everyone entertained.
During the cooler months, Singapore boasts many outdoor attractions. Families can wander through the mesmerizing Gardens by the Bay or spend an exciting day at Sentosa Island. The Singapore Zoo is a favorite for its engaging animal exhibits. In these months, the pleasant weather makes these visits enjoyable for both kids and parents.
When the rains come, Singapore shines with indoor activities. Explore interactive exhibits at the Science Centre Singapore or marvel at creative displays in the ArtScience Museum. Jewel Changi Airport offers not just transit convenience but also a world of indoor attractions where you can shop, dine, and play. Seasonal events and festivals add a local flavor, making even rainy days delightful with family-friendly fun.
Planning a family trip during school holidays can be exciting. However, it is important to plan well, especially when visiting popular spots.
Traveling during school breaks means extra excitement and more visitors. To avoid large crowds, consider visiting attractions during early mornings or weekdays. This strategy helps families enjoy the best experiences without the rush. A well-planned itinerary can include a mix of indoor and outdoor activities. When you balance your time well, every member of the family gets to enjoy unique activities that Singapore has to offer.
For families watching their budget, timing is key. August often stands as the cheapest month to visit due to the off-season lull. Affordable accommodations and many child-friendly eateries contribute to a stress-free vacation. Budget-friendly travel does not need to compromise on fun. Explore hidden gems and enjoy local delights while keeping travel costs low. With these tips, Singapore vacation planning for families becomes both enjoyable and economical.
Singapore is known for its rich variety of attractions that cater to children of every age. The city offers more than your typical tourist spots. There is something to spark every child’s imagination.
Think about spending a day at Universal Studios Singapore. Adventure Cove Waterpark promises a splash of fun for all ages. KidZania Singapore is another hit, especially for interactive learning through play. For toddlers, calm and playful parks are ideal. Older children and teens can explore interactive museums or try out thrilling rides. These child-friendly places in Singapore ensure that every day is packed with wonder and excitement.
Packing tips can make all the difference when you travel. For Singapore, carry light clothing and always have a raincoat or umbrella. Sunscreen is a must for enjoying outdoor adventures safely. When exploring the city, Singapore’s public transportation is reliable and easy to use. It is also very family-friendly. A well-planned journey with little essentials ensures smoother and more enjoyable excursions even on rainy days.
